What is Nedap Access Control?
Nedap Access Control is a web-based physical access control and access management system, delivered through the AEOS platform. It manages identities, credentials, and permissions so you can control who goes where and when, and maintain a searchable audit trail of all access activity.
Nedap launched AEOS in 2000 and describes it as the world’s first fully web-based IP access control system. In the UK, AEOS holds CAPSS and AACS accreditation from the NPSA and is listed in the Catalogue of Security Equipment.
AEOS runs on a central server that holds the database, rules and configuration. The server communicates over a secure IP network with AEOS Blue controllers at each door or barrier. These controllers connect readers, locks and sensors to the platform and apply the access rules defined in AEOS.

AEOS Access Control
AEOS Access Control is the primary Nedap software application used by security teams day-to-day. It provides a browser-based interface to manage identities, issue and revoke cards or mobile credentials, and assign permissions across doors, zones, buildings and sites.
A rule engine sits at the heart of the AEOS Access Control platform. It allows access rights to change automatically based on time, location, role or data received from other systems. The University of Nottingham synchronises AEOS Access Control with its HR and student databases. Tens of thousands of access privileges are updated automatically as people join, move, or leave.
AEOS Access Control is designed as an open platform that fits into a wider security ecosystem. It offers certified integrations with video management, identity and time-and-attendance systems. AEOS links events directly to CCTV footage, HR records, and muster lists from a single interface.
AEOS Blue Controllers
AEOS Blue controllers connect each door to the platform. They link readers, locks, sensors and alarms to the AEOS server over IP and make access decisions locally based on the rules they receive.
Blue controllers cache card data and access rules, so they continue to grant or deny access during network or server outages. Doors continue to operate, and the controllers maintain event logs until connectivity is restored.
Blue controllers protect encryption keys in hardware using Secure Access Modules (SAMs). Each controller and reader gets its own digital certificate, so all communication between the server and the door hardware is encrypted and authenticated.
AEOS controllers support Power over Ethernet (PoE) and flexible Inputs/Outputs (I/O) and can drive turnstiles, secure holding areas and lifts in a scalable system design. Adding more controllers to the network scales the system as your needs grow.
Nedap Mobile Access
Nedap Mobile Access extends AEOS, enabling users to use phones and wearables as credentials. You can load corporate badges into Apple Wallet on iPhone and Apple Watch, and into Google Wallet on Android and Wear OS devices.
Users present their device to a Near Field Communication (NFC) compatible reader to open doors or barriers. With NVITE readers, Apple Wallet credentials work even when an iPhone is in power-reserve mode. No separate app needs to be opened.
Mobile credentials use a phone’s existing security (such as biometric unlock or PIN). You issue fewer physical cards, and have greater control because staff can’t lend their phone as easily as they can hand someone a plastic card. You can run mobile and physical cards together during rollout.
AEOS Locker and Asset Management
AEOS Locker Management uses the same identity and rule model as for doors. It suits workplaces with a hybrid workforce, hot-desking, and shared spaces that require secure storage for personal items, equipment, and documents.
AEOS treats lockers, cabinets and post boxes as managed asset objects. People use the same card or mobile credential they use on doors to open their lockers. This removes the need for separate keys or codes. All locker events are logged centrally alongside door events.
Administrators manage lockers from a web interface with real-time status visibility. You can allocate lockers permanently or dynamically, apply time schedules, define automatic release rules and monitor live status across large estates. Because locker management is part of AEOS, it uses the same security model, encryption and integration points as the core access control system.
AEOS Intrusion
AEOS Intrusion links intrusion detection panels with your access control system. Panels and keypads connect to the AEOS server so you can arm, disarm and handle alarms from the same interface you use for doors.
When intrusion and access are linked, AEOS only grants access if the relevant alarm zone is disarmed. This prevents accidental alarms when someone enters an armed area.
AEOS Intrusion hardware meets EN 50131 Grade 3 requirements, with supervised detector inputs, sounder and relay outputs and Transmission Control Protocol/Internet Protocol (TCP/IP) networking. Operators can see card events, door status, alarm states, and video in a single interface whilst delegating local control where needed.
Access AtWork
Access AtWork is Nedap’s cloud-native access control platform.
Unlike AEOS, which Nedap positions as its high-security on-premises security platform, Access AtWork suits organisations that want easier remote management and less infrastructure to maintain.
Access AtWork is accessible from anywhere and removes the need for customers to manage system updates on their own servers. It stores your data in certified EU data centres, complies with General Data Protection Regulation (GDPR), and works with existing hardware.

Long-Range Identification Systems
Nedap offers the following long-range identification systems for vehicle and perimeter access control.
- uPASS: Passive Ultra-High Frequency Radio Frequency Identification (UHF RFID) readers for long-range vehicle identification
- TRANSIT: Readers for secure vehicle and driver identification
- ANPR Lumo: Licence plate recognition for sites such as car parks, campuses, and logistics yards

Enhanced Security for Critical Infrastructure
Nedap AEOS is a CAPSS- and AACS-assured access control system listed in the NPSA’s Catalogue of Security Equipment.
This independent evaluation against NPSA technical and cybersecurity requirements makes AEOS a strong option for the UK government, policing and other high-security sites.
Future-Proofed Technology Investment
Nedap has maintained backward compatibility for 15+ years, so older controllers can still work with the current AEOS software.
AEOS Upgrade Assurance gives you access to the latest AEOS software version. This helps keep your system current without hardware replacement.
Nedap supports each AEOS version for up to three years after release. Older versions can still run, but no longer receive bug fixes or patches.
Compliance and Audit Capabilities
AEOS records every access event so you know who used which credential, at which door, at what time. You can search these records to show who accessed specific areas during incidents or audits and gain clearer operational insight.
The system meets UK GDPR, NIS2 and ISO 27001 requirements through configurable retention policies and role-based administration. You can anonymise or delete personal data whilst keeping access event records for compliance reporting.
Flexibility Without Vendor Lock-In
AEOS integrates with over 100 third-party manufacturers.
Millennium Bridge House in London deployed AEOS alongside its existing Panasonic CCTV and alarm systems rather than replacing working equipment. This reduced project costs whilst creating a unified security management system.
You can add new technologies as they emerge (e.g., facial recognition, analytics, mobile access) rather than being limited to a single vendor’s development schedule.
Improved Emergency Response
AEOS helps improve emergency response by showing who’s in your building based on card reader activity.
The system can unlock doors automatically during fire alarms to support evacuation. You can also trigger instant lockdown across all sites when threat levels rise, whilst keeping access open for emergency responders.
Lower Total Cost of Ownership
AEOS eliminates rekeying costs. When employees leave or lose their cards, you revoke their electronic credentials instantly rather than paying hundreds of pounds to rekey doors.
Organisations with thousands of users integrate AEOS with HR databases so that access credentials are updated automatically when people join, change roles, or leave. This removes manual data entry, prevents access rights errors and frees staff for higher-value work.
AEOS controllers work with existing readers and locking hardware. You can adapt the system by replacing the controllers whilst keeping the readers, cabling, and door furniture. The software includes core functions such as the rule engine and Application Programming Interface (API), without per-feature licensing.

What Are the Nedap Access Control System Security Vulnerabilities?
The main vulnerabilities in Nedap access control systems include network exposure, delayed software or firmware updates, poor credential management, and physical attacks on readers, locks, or cabling.
Network Exposure
Nedap AEOS, just like any IP-based access control system, depends on secure deployment and ongoing maintenance to run properly.
Attackers may target servers, controllers, or management interfaces on poorly secured networks through insecure remote access, poor segmentation, or weak administrative controls.
Delayed Software and Firmware Updates
Networked access control platforms rely on software, firmware, and connected devices that need regular updates.
Delayed patching can leave older components in service for longer than they should be. This will increase the risk of known security weaknesses being exploited or system performance falling behind current security standards.
Poor Credential Control
Lost cards, shared credentials, cloned tokens, or weak enrolment processes all pose a threat to the security of your access control system.
AEOS helps reduce this risk through encrypted communications and centralised credential management, but operators still need fast revocation, clear joiner-mover-leaver processes, and regular access reviews.
Physical Security
Physical tampering with access points is a concern for most security systems.
Secure controller design, encrypted communications, monitored inputs, and good installation all help reduce risk.
However, readers, locks, and cabling still need proper physical protection. This includes secure mounting, tamper protection, protected cable routes, and door hardware that resists forced entry or interference.
How to Reduce Risk
The vulnerabilities mentioned above are not unique to Nedap. They’re common to most networked access control systems. You can reduce them by following the steps below.
- Use AEOS’s built-in security features to strengthen your baseline protection
- Harden the network to reduce exposure and limit unauthorised access
- Restrict administrator permissions to the minimum each user needs
- Apply software and firmware updates promptly
- Monitor audit trails for unusual activity and potential security issues
- Revoke lost credentials quickly and investigate suspicious events without delay

How Much Does Nedap Access Control Cost and How Does Licensing Work?
Nedap does not publicly list prices because costs depend on the size and complexity of the system.
The main costs are the number of doors, controllers, readers, credentials and integrations. Server requirements, along with the level of installation, commissioning, training, and ongoing support, will also influence the price.
Nedap typically tailors licensing to the software functions and overall system design rather than selling it as a single off-the-shelf package. That means the final price reflects your site’s layout, operational needs, and integration requirements, not a fixed standard product.
For small and medium enterprises (SMEs), Nedap is usually cost-effective only when your site needs more than basic door control. Start with a focused deployment, keep the scope tight, and expand only where the added functionality is justified.

How does Nedap AEOS compare with LenelS2?
Nedap AEOS and LenelS2 (from Honeywell) are both enterprise access control platforms.
Nedap AEOS is best suited to UK buyers who value NPSA CAPSS, AACS assurance, and a security-led platform.
LenelS2 is better suited for organisations that need broader deployment options. These include on-premises, browser-based and cloud-based options through platforms such as OnGuard, NetBox, Elements and OnGuard Cloud.
How does Nedap AEOS compare with Paxton in terms of security features?
Nedap AEOS is usually the better fit for UK buyers who want high-security access control, as it holds NPSA CAPSS and AACS certifications.
Paxton is usually the better fit for buyers who want simpler access control. Its mainstream commercial features include centralised management, smartphone credentials, video integration, and multi-site support through Net2 and Paxton10.
How Does Nedap AEOS Compare with Genetec?
Nedap AEOS and Genetec are both enterprise access control platforms.
Nedap AEOS is usually the stronger choice for higher-assurance UK sites. Genetec is usually the better option where flexible deployment and a wider unified security platform matter more.

Is Nedap AEOS suitable for healthcare facilities?
Nedap AEOS is well-suited to healthcare facilities. It can handle flexible security levels, complex authorisations, vehicle access, centralised control, and integration with systems such as lifts, video, alarms, and fire detection.
This supports hospitals and clinics that need staff-only zoning, controlled access to sensitive rooms, shift-based permissions, locker management, and rapid emergency response.
Healthcare case studies from AZ Alma and AZ Zeno show that AEOS supports keyless access, patient QR code access, staff lockers, emergency settings, and vehicle entry.

How Do You Troubleshoot Common Nedap AEOS Issues?
Most Nedap AEOS issues fall into a small number of common access control faults. These include reader faults, offline controllers, credential problems, sync failures and unclear event data.
Working through the following basic checks will help identify the cause of most common faults.
- Identify the fault by confirming whether the problem affects a reader, a controller, a credential, a sync process, or an event log
- Check the basics by reviewing power, network status, cabling, and reader or controller connectivity
- Verify the credential by confirming that the card or mobile credential is active, assigned correctly, and still valid in AEOS
- Review recent changes by checking for updates, configuration changes, or integration changes that may have affected the system
- Inspect the event log to see what happened, when it happened, and whether the issue is isolated or repeated
- Escalate the issue if it affects multiple doors, a controller stays offline, credentials keep failing without a clear cause, or the evidence points to deeper software, firmware, or integration faults

What is Open Supervised Device Protocol (OSDP)?
OSDP is an access control communications standard developed by the Security Industry Association (SIA).
It was approved as IEC 60839-11-5, and its Secure Channel mode encrypts data between readers and controllers.
Nedap AEOS Blue controllers support OSDP Secure Channel for reader-to-controller communication.
